ATP List: Nole continues to lead the rankings


Photo: AP

After winning his ninth ATP trophy in 2011 in Montreal, Nole has increased his lead over Rafael Nadal in the ATP Ranking List.

The world’s best player is holding no.1 spot in the list released today, on Monday, August 15, with 13,500 points, 2,080 more than Nadal and 4,300 more than Federer.

ATP top 10 as of August 15:

1. Novak Djokovic (Serbia) 13.500
2. Rafael Nadal (Spain) 11,420
3. Roger Federer (Switzerland) 9,200
4. Andy Murray (Great Britain) 5,715
5. Robin Soderling (Sweden) 4,235
6. David Ferrer (Spain) 4,200
7. Mardy Fish (USA) 3,060
8. Gael Monfils (France) 2,995
9. Tomas Berdych (Czech Republic) 2,420
10. Jo-Wilfried Tsonga (France) 2,305

Novak has only 180 points to defend this week in Cincinnati.

In the doubles rankings, the 24-year-old Serb has climbed 44 positions and is now ranked no.196 with 360 points.
